**Ticket MNT-fields: monthly table partitioning.** The Grovemark audit store migrates from a single events table to monthly partitions. Please review that partition creation runs under the restricted migration role and that no grants leak to the application role. Retention drops partitions older than 13 months. The change was validated against the build noted below.

session token of kahag-bawip = htk6_729d08

Ticket: FD leak hunt — wrap-up sign-off

Scope: the Brindlecore ingest daemon was leaking file descriptors under sustained reconnect churn. Fixed. Root cause: sockets not closed on handshake timeout. Patch applied, soak test ran 72 hours, FD count flat.

Contractor notes: do not touch the pooling layer; it's out of scope. Regression test added to the nightly suite. Remaining task: confirm the monitoring alert threshold is sane, then close.

Closure requires sign-off. Per Hollowmark process, final approval comes from the person named below.

named custodian: Tamys Rusdor Tamix

## Service Accounts and Build Agent Clock Skew

Our Forgeline build agents sync time via the Hourglass service account; skew beyond 90 seconds causes token validation failures and flaky signed artifacts. New team members should verify agent sync status before debugging auth errors. Querying Hourglass directly requires authenticating with the service key below.

app token of fajop-fahif = qvz4-AnML

### Runbook: Restarting Twigsweep after a repo-host rotation

When the Hollowfen repo host rotates credentials, Twigsweep (the stale-branch bot) starts throwing 401s and its cleanup queue backs up fast. Don't panic — branches aren't touched until auth succeeds. Stop the worker, clear `/var/twigsweep/pending`, and verify `TWIGSWEEP_DRY_RUN` is still `false` if you actually want deletions. Then grab the new credential from the vault and append this line to the .env file:

vault entry, haduf-hahag: ARCHIVE_KEY3=d85